GAC M8: Advanced Autonomous Safety Systems Reducing Driver Burden

The GAC M8 incorporates cutting-edge L2-level driving assistance technology that fundamentally transforms the driving experience by reducing fatigue and enhancing safety through intelligent automation. The vehicle features one-touch activation of intelligent cruise control operational from 0 to 130 km/h, enabling fully automatic acceleration and deceleration that responds to traffic conditions and road situations. L2-Level Driving Assistance Capabilities

The L2-level driving assistance system on GAC M8 provides comprehensive driving automation within defined operational parameters. The system monitors vehicle-to-vehicle distances, automatically maintaining safe following distances through precise acceleration and deceleration adjustments. The intelligent algorithms on GAC M8 process information from multiple sensors—cameras, radar, and lidar—creating a comprehensive environmental awareness that exceeds human visual perception capabilities. The system responds instantly to traffic changes that human drivers might not detect immediately, preventing rear-end collisions and reducing accident severity. The automation handles the repetitive aspects of highway driving, allowing drivers to maintain situational awareness while reducing active steering inputs and throttle management fatigue.

One-Touch Intelligent Cruise Control

The one-touch activation system simplifies operation, enabling drivers to engage intelligent cruise control with minimal attention diversion. The 0 to 130 km/h operational range covers typical driving scenarios from urban congestion to highway speeds, providing comprehensive coverage across diverse driving environments. The automatic acceleration and deceleration capability seamlessly adapts to traffic flow, maintaining safe distances while optimizing fuel efficiency. The system disengages smoothly if drivers require manual control, ensuring drivers always maintain ultimate vehicle authority.
